4.7
Current Position Transmitter
The potentiometer used for the actuator signal feedback
The potentiometer reads the actuator’s current position and transfers a resistance value to a current position
transmitter card. The CPT indicates the actuator position throughout the stroke by a 4~20mA output signal.
4.7.1 Standard Features
Model
CPT
Power
220 (110) VAC , 50/60Hz 2 VA Max
Output Signal
4-20mA DC Load Resistance 750
Ω
Max
Resolution
Min 1/1000
Position Conversion Accuracy
+/- 0.5 ~ +/- 1.5%
Ambient Temperature
-20 ~ + 70 Degrees C
Ambient Humidity
90% RH Max (Non Condensing)
Dielectric Strength
1500 VAC 1 min
(Input to Output to Power Ground)
Insulation Resistance
Above 500 VDC 30M
Ω

Caution :
HAZARDOUS VOLTAGE. Turn off all power before setting your actuator.
4.7.2
Calibration Zero Span - CPT
The zero~span setting has been calibrated at the factory. However if re-calibration is required, proceed as follows:
Use the manual override to drive actuator to 50% open position (anti-clockwise).
Apply power to drive actuator to its true closed position (clockwise rotation).
When the actuator is in the true closed position adjust the
”zero” on the CPT board
until a reading of 4mA is achieved
Apply power (or use manual override) to drive the actuator to its true open position.
When the actuator is in the true open position adjust the “span” on the CPT board
until a reading of 20mA is achieved.
